Energy efficiency

Triple and double glazing can improve the efficiency of your home. They can help reduce your cost of energy and noise pollution, and increase the comfort of your home. Additionally, they can be a great asset to your home.

Double-glazed units can boost the efficiency of windows in terms of energy consumption. These units are comprised of two glass panes and a space between them, which can be filled with air or an inert gas, such as argon. The air gap between the two glass panes functions as an insulator and reduces the energy that heats up, helping to limit heat loss. This can result in lower energy bills and a reduction of carbon emissions.

Energy-efficient glazing is an essential component of a home insulation upgrade. When used in conjunction cavity wall insulation and attic insulation, they can reduce your heating costs significantly. It can also help reduce medium and high-frequency noise. This can make your home more peaceful and comfortable while reducing stress from living in a city.

Building Regulations that set minimum thermal performance standards for new triple or double-glazed windows and doors to meet these standards. These regulations take into account the frame and internal elements of the window, as well as the glass. This is crucial, since it is not only the glass that affects the loss of heat. double glaing-glazed windows also reduce condensation and increase ventilation.

Modern triple or double glazing is more energy efficient than older double-glazed windows. This is due to improvements in frames, coatings, and gas options. A modern double-glazed door or window can have an U value of around 1.5W. Contrarily, a more traditional double-glazed window might have a U value of more than 3.0W.

Even though energy-efficient windows and doors are designed to minimize drafts however, they still can create some drafts. Install trickle vents in your home to prevent condensation and to aid in the ventilation. Trickle vents function by allowing fresh air to enter the home and let moisture escape, which helps to keep mould and condensation out.

The thickness of the glass is an important element in determining the sound reduction capacity of a door or window. Acoustic glass is made up of at least two sheets of glass, which are bonded with a layer acoustic Polyvinyl Butyral (PVB). The thickness of this layer diminishes the noise vibrations and also absorbs energy.

Another factor that influences acoustic performance is the strength of the frames and sashes. Ideally, the frames should be fusion welded to prevent leaks or gaps between the sash frame. The frames must be properly measured and fitted to avoid micro-gaps which could let outside noise in your home.
